What are solar panel grants?
Solar panel grants is a scheme that helps homeowners, private tenants and landlords reduce the cost of installing solar photovoltaic (PV) panels. This scheme makes it easier for people to benefit from renewable energy and reduce their electricity bills.
​
The scheme helps to reduce energy bills by up to 75%, allowing homeowners to save on their energy bills in the long run. It also helps reduce carbon emissions and pollution, making homes more sustainable. Additionally, homeowners and landlords will benefit from receiving an income by selling excess electricity back to the National Grid, via the Smart Export Guarantee.
The Smart Export Guarantee is an obligation placed on large energy suppliers by the government, which requires them to provide at least one export tariff for small-scale low carbon generation. This means that homeowners can make money from their solar PV systems by selling their excess electricity back into the grid, rather than losing it.
Who qualifies for a solar panel grant in Merthyr Tydfil?
The solar panel grant scheme is available to home owners, tenants and landlords looking to reduce their energy bills and improve their properties energy performance rating.
​
In order to qualify for solar panel funding in Merthyr Tydfil the following criteria must be met to receive a 100% grant:
​
1. The property must not have a mains gas central heating system installed.
2. The existing EPC rating of the property must be below ‘D60’ (we can check this for you)
3. The property must be privately owned or privately rented (we are unable to obtain funding for social housing unfortunately)
4. A resident must be in receipt of one of the following tax credits or benefits:
​
-
Child Tax credit
-
Working tax credit
-
Housing Benefit
-
Pension Credit
-
Universal Credit
-
Income Support
-
Income based Jobseekers allowance
-
Income related Employment & Support Allowance

The funding is only available in England, Scotland and Wales. We are unable to obtain funding in Northern Ireland. We are unable to obtain funding to install solar panels on listed buildings, properties in conservation areas, properties with flat roofs, properties with thatched roofs and properties over three storeys high.
